Weapons Violation - Case #2025-00398172

Incident Details
The Principal Team at La Follette High School received a report of a student bringing a gun to school yesterday morning. The 17-year-old student left campus, hid the weapon and subsequently returned to his classes. School officials contacted Madison Police and used surveillance cameras to identify the student.
Madison Police found an unloaded handgun in a yard along Pflaum Road. In addition, ammunition was found in the student's backpack, along with a cellphone photo of the student holding the same gun recovered and dressed in the same clothes he wore to school.
Despite being a student, the suspect is 17 and thus is considered an adult. He was taken to the Dane County Jail and faces charges of carrying a concealed weapon, underage possession of firearm, and firearm possession on school property.
The incident did not result in any disruptions at the high school.
